Hi Brian,

> > > > 
> > > > The test is still under xfs (rather than generic).
> > > > 

I'm still not really convinced this test should be added to generic, this tests
a very specific behavior of XFS journal, the journal behavior on XFS and ext4
for example, are very different,

either ext4 or btrfs for example, will remount the filesystem as RO during the
xfs_io process to fill the filesystem, so, even though the filesystem can keep
consistency, the test shows it as a failure.

What do you think? I honestly believe it would be better to keep this test as a
XFS test, the behavior here is XFS specific.

diff --git a/tests/xfs/999 b/tests/xfs/999
new file mode 100755
index 0000000..b46f1cc
--- /dev/null
+++ b/tests/xfs/999
@@ -0,0 +1,119 @@ 
+#! /bin/bash
+# FS QA Test 999
+#
+# Test buffer resubmission after a failed writeback with to a full overcommited
+# dm-thin device.
+#
+# When a dm-thin device reaches its full capacity, but the virtual device still
+# shows available space, XFS loops indefinitely in xfsaild due items still in
+# AIL. The buffers containing such items couldn't be resubmitted because the
+# items were flush locked. Test the kernel fix and ensure the buffers are
+# properly resubmitted.
+#
+# This test will hang the filesystem when ran on an unpatched kernel
+#
+#-----------------------------------------------------------------------
+# Copyright (c) 2017 Red Hat, Inc. All Rights Reserved.
+#
+# This program is free software; you can redistribute it and/or
+# modify it under the terms of the GNU General Public License as
+# published by the Free Software Foundation.
+#
+# This program is distributed in the hope that it would be useful,
+# but WITHOUT ANY WARRANTY; without even the implied warranty of
+# MERCHANTABILITY or FITNESS FOR A PARTICULAR PURPOSE.  See the
+# GNU General Public License for more details.
+#
+# You should have received a copy of the GNU General Public License
+# along with this program; if not, write the Free Software Foundation,
+# Inc.,  51 Franklin St, Fifth Floor, Boston, MA  02110-1301  USA
+#-----------------------------------------------------------------------
+#
+
+seq=`basename $0`
+seqres=$RESULT_DIR/$seq
+echo "QA output created by $seq"
+
+here=`pwd`
+tmp=/tmp/$$
+status=1	# failure is the default!
+trap "_cleanup; exit \$status" 0 1 2 3 15
+
+_cleanup()
+{
+	cd /
+	rm -f $tmp.*
+	$UMOUNT_PROG $SCRATCH_MNT >>$seqres.full 2>&1
+	$LVM_PROG vgremove -ff $vgname >>$seqres.full 2>&1
+	$LVM_PROG pvremove -ff $SCRATCH_DEV >>$seqres.full 2>&1
+}
+
+# get standard environment, filters and checks
+. ./common/rc
+. ./common/filter
+
+# real QA test starts here
+
+# Modify as appropriate.
+_supported_fs xfs
+_supported_os Linux
+_require_scratch_nocheck
+_require_dm_target thin-pool
+_require_command $LVM_PROG lvm
+
+# remove previous $seqres.full before test
+rm -f $seqres.full
+
+vgname=vg_$seq
+lvname=lv_$seq
+poolname=pool_$seq
+snapname=snap_$seq
+origpsize=100
+virtsize=200
+newpsize=200
+
+# Ensure we have enough disk space
+_scratch_mkfs_sized $((250 * 1024 * 1024)) >>$seqres.full 2>&1
+
+# Create a 100MB dm-thin POOL
+$LVM_PROG pvcreate -f $SCRATCH_DEV >>$seqres.full 2>&1
+$LVM_PROG vgcreate -f $vgname $SCRATCH_DEV >>$seqres.full 2>&1
+
+$LVM_PROG lvcreate  --thinpool $poolname  --errorwhenfull y \
+		    --zero n -L $origpsize \
+		    --poolmetadatasize 4M $vgname >>$seqres.full 2>&1
+
+# Create a overprovisioned 200MB dm-thin virt. device
+$LVM_PROG lvcreate  --virtualsize $virtsize \
+		    -T $vgname/$poolname \
+		    -n $lvname >>$seqres.full 2>&1
+
+_mkfs_dev /dev/mapper/$vgname-$lvname >>$seqres.full 2>&1
+
+
+$LVM_PROG lvcreate  -k n -s $vgname/$lvname \
+		    -n $snapname >>$seqres.full 2>&1
+
+_mount /dev/mapper/$vgname-$snapname $SCRATCH_MNT
+
+# Consume all space available in the volume and freeze to ensure everything
+# required to make the fs consistent is flushed to disk.
+xfs_io -f -d -c 'pwrite -b 1m 0 120m' $SCRATCH_MNT/f1 >>$seqres.full 2>&1
+
+# This freeze will never complete until the dm-thin POOL device is extended.
+# This is expected, it is only used so xfsaild is triggered to flush AIL items.
+fsfreeze -f $SCRATCH_MNT &
+
+# Wait enough so xfsaild can run
+sleep 10
+
+# Make some extra space available so the freeze above can proceed
+lvextend -L $newpsize $vgname/$poolname >>$seqres.full 2>&1
+
+# Try to thaw the filesystem, and complete test if if succeed.
+# NOTE: This will hang on affected XFS filesystems.
+fsfreeze -u $SCRATCH_MNT
+echo "Test OK"
+
+status=0
+exit
